Experienced beauty experts will remind the majority of candidates: laser post-operative care, can not be ignored. 1, immediately after treatment there will be a short period of pain and a certain degree of skin reaction: including the skin slightly red, mild edema or epidermal breakage, ecchymosis, etc., can do local cold compress 15 ~ 30 minutes, used to relieve or eliminate discomfort. 2.The treatment area should be coated with anti-inflammatory ointment (such as erythromycin ointment, gentamycin ointment or Bactrim, etc.) for 2~3 days, twice a day to prevent infection, and note that the number of applications should not be excessive, otherwise it will affect the formation of scabs. 3.There will be thin scab formation in the treatment area 2~3 days after treatment, generally 7~10 days for the scab to fall off naturally, remember not to artificially pick down the scab with your hands to avoid causing pigmentation and scars. 4, for vascular disease, blisters may appear after treatment, small blisters do not require special treatment, 2-3 days can be self-absorption, if the blisters are too large, you need to go to the hospital by the doctor with a syringe suction, and apply anti-inflammatory ointment to prevent infection. 5, in principle, the treatment area should not be scrubbed with water for one week after laser treatment, and attention should be paid to the cleanliness of the trauma. Do not perform skin care, do not wear makeup and do not rub, do not drink alcohol, do not take aspirin to avoid aggravating the post-treatment reaction. 6.During the recovery period, you should not engage in strenuous exercise to avoid too much sweating that may lead to skin infection or slow down the repair process. 7. During the recovery period, please do not scratch the treatment area to avoid inflammation or infection, which may lead to scar or pigmentation formation. 8, During the recovery period, make sure to do a good job of sun protection to avoid causing hyperpigmentation. There are very few patients after laser treatment, even if sun protection is in place, local transient hyperpigmentation or hypopigmentation will occur, these transient pigment changes will gradually return to normal, recovery time of about 1 to 3 months, individual up to 9 months or even longer. If necessary, take vitamin C and vitamin E orally or use hydroquinone cream and levovitamin C topically.
